Is It Better To Put Solar Panels on The Roof Or on The Ground?

Is It Better to Put Solar Panels on the Roof or on the Ground?

In an era where renewable energy is increasingly crucial for sustainable development, solar power has emerged as a leading choice for clean energy generation. When considering the installation of solar panels, one common question arises: is it better to put solar panels on the roof or on the ground? Both options have their own advantages and disadvantages, and the decision depends on various factors such as available space, budget, energy needs, and local environmental conditions.


Roof-Mounted Solar Panels: Harnessing Unused Space

Roof-mounted solar panels offer several significant benefits. Firstly, they make efficient use of otherwise unused space. For homeowners and businesses with suitable rooftops, this means generating clean energy without occupying additional land. This is particularly valuable in urban areas where land is limited and expensive.


In terms of installation, roof-mounted systems can sometimes be more straightforward, especially for new buildings where the panels can be integrated during construction. They are also less visible from the street, which can be aesthetically pleasing and may be more in line with local zoning regulations or homeowners' association rules.


However, roof-mounted solar panels also come with their own set of challenges. The condition and orientation of the roof play a crucial role. A roof that is damaged, has a complex shape, or faces in a less-than-optimal direction (such as north in the Northern Hemisphere) may not be suitable for maximum solar energy capture. Additionally, the weight of the panels can put stress on the roof structure, requiring a thorough structural assessment before installation. Maintenance can also be more difficult and potentially dangerous, as accessing the panels for cleaning or repairs often involves working at heights.

Ground-Mounted Solar Panels: Flexibility and Performance

Ground-mounted solar panels, on the other hand, provide greater flexibility. They can be installed at the optimal angle and orientation to maximize solar exposure throughout the year, which can lead to higher energy production compared to some less - ideally positioned roof - mounted systems. Adjusting the angle of the panels seasonally is also more feasible with ground-mounted installations, further enhancing energy output.


Another advantage is that ground-mounted systems are generally easier to access for maintenance and cleaning. Technicians can reach the panels without the need for specialized climbing equipment or the risks associated with working at heights. Moreover, if there are any shading issues from nearby trees or buildings, it is often easier to address them with ground-mounted panels by relocating the installation or trimming obstructions.


Nevertheless, ground-mounted solar panels require a significant amount of land. This can be a limitation in areas where land is scarce or costly. They are also more visible, which may not be acceptable in certain aesthetically - sensitive locations or areas with strict land use regulations. Installation costs can be higher for ground-mounted systems due to the need for additional infrastructure such as foundations, fencing (in some cases to protect the panels), and longer electrical wiring runs to connect to the power source.

Making the Decision

When deciding between roof-mounted and ground-mounted solar panels, several key factors should be considered. The amount of available space is a primary consideration. If there is ample unused land and no restrictions on its use, a ground-mounted system might be a good option. Conversely, if the roof is in good condition, has sufficient area, and faces a suitable direction, a roof-mounted system could be more practical.

Budget is another crucial factor. While roof-mounted systems can sometimes be more cost-effective in terms of installation, it's important to factor in any potential roof repairs or reinforcements that may be needed. Ground-mounted systems may have higher upfront costs but could offer better long-term energy production, potentially offsetting the initial investment over time.


Local climate and environmental conditions also play a role. In areas with frequent strong winds or heavy snowfall, the structural integrity requirements for both roof-mounted and ground-mounted systems need to be carefully evaluated. Additionally, understanding local regulations regarding solar panel installations, including zoning laws, building codes, and any incentives or rebates available, is essential for making an informed decision.


In conclusion, there is no one-size-fits-all answer to whether it is better to put solar panels on the roof or on the ground. Each option has its own unique set of advantages and challenges, and the best choice depends on a comprehensive assessment of individual circumstances. By carefully considering factors such as space, budget, energy needs, and local conditions, homeowners and businesses can make the right decision to harness the power of the sun efficiently and effectively.



  1. How much do ground mounted solar panels cost?
    Ground-mounted solar panels typically cost between $15,000 - $25,000 for a 5kW system, including installation. Costs vary based on system size, location, and additional infrastructure needs like foundations and fencing.

  2. Is ground solar cheaper than roof?
    Generally, roof-mounted solar is cheaper to install as it often requires less infrastructure. Ground-mounted systems need foundations, longer wiring, and sometimes fencing, driving up costs, though they may generate more energy long-term.

  4. How long do ground solar panels last?
    Most ground-mounted solar panels have a lifespan of 25 - 30 years. Manufacturers often provide 25-year performance warranties, guaranteeing a certain level of energy production over that period.

  6. How far can ground mounted solar panels be from your house?
    The distance can vary widely. Practically, it depends on the cost of electrical wiring, which should be minimized for efficiency. Up to 100 - 200 feet is common, but longer distances are possible with proper planning and larger - gauge wiring.
